Drawing on the latest approaches to behavioral and predictive analytics, this guide offers academic librarians pathways to implementing successful analytics programs and to navigating the complex landscape of analytics technology and platforms.

Covering the expectations of the field and modern data-collecting tools and techniques, readers will learn how to leverage their findings to make data-informed decisions in their library planning. The book also highlights what is unique to librarianship in the discipline of analytics by focusing on the ethics of the library profession, including issues related to data privacy and service standards and issues related to collection management and outreach efforts.

This book is an indispensable guide to all areas of academic librarianship. Analytics provide a shared area where data points from other functional areas can be viewed and compared, driving creative collaboration, identification of library-wide trends, and development of future initiatives.
